The Best Chinese Restaurants in Los Angeles

"Dun Huang is known for its northwest Chinese cuisine and its signature Lanzhou beef noodles are a must-order. Walk up to the clear glass window to watch the noodle soup come together — from kneading the dough to pulling the noodles and assembling with a radish-beef broth, chile oil, fatty beef chunks, green onion, and cilantro. Dun Huang pulls eight different shapes of noodles, including extra-thin angel hair and extra-wide belts. The deep-fried flatbreads flavored with cumin, Sichuan peppercorn, and dry chile oil make for a fine accompaniment. Other popular dishes include the cold eggplant salad, lamb tenderloin skewer, and sweet pork pita." - Kristie Hang
